It can offend people when people do this without making it clear Unlike cultural exchange, in which there is a mutual interchange, appropriation refers to a “particular power dynamic in which members of a dominant culture take elements from a culture of Sanaa Hamid did a very fascinating photography project on cultural appropriation. She took photographs of the appropriator and the person whose culture is being stolen from. This juxtaposition of the two sides in one photography series really does help us see why at the heart of it all cultural appropriation is bad and 'corrupting'. The connotation of appropriation, which is “to take for oneself,” differs from honoring or being influenced by other cultures. Cultural appropriation is the adoption of certain elements from another culture without the consent of people who belong to that culture. It's a controversial topic, one that activists and celebrities like Adrienne Keene and Jesse Williams have helped bring into the national spotlight.

Cultural appropriation consists of the use given to some cultural elements that are typical of an ethnic group by another different group producing the loss of all cultural meaning. In other words, it is what happens when a cultural element is usurped for purposes unrelated to its original essence . 2020-12-15 · Cultural appropriation is nothing new. For years prominent White people have been accused of borrowing the fashions, music, and art forms of various cultural groups and popularizing them as their own.

Cultural appropriation can be defined as the “cherry picking” or selecting of certain aspects of a culture, and ignoring their original significance for the purpose of belittling it as a trend. Appreciation is honoring and respecting another culture and its practices, as a way to gain knowledge and understanding. 2021-04-01 How cultural appropriation can be damaging to Indigenous communities. Terri Janke, a prominent Indigenous lawyer and expert in Indigenous Cultural Intellectual Property, outlines the many reasons why cultural appropriation can be highly damaging to Indigenous people and communities.
